We use cookies to make your experience of using our website better. To comply with the e-Privacy Directive we need to ask your consent to set these cookies.

Employers

Supplier Manager

col-narrow-left   

Job ID:

108863

Job Type:

Permanent

Category:

Procurement

Educations:

GCSE
col-narrow-right   

Posted:

2025-06-11

Location:

Job Views:

3

Salari:

GBP £70,000 - £75,000
col-wide   

Job Description:

Job information Supplier Manager from the Company StepChange Debt Charity, this latest Supplier Manager job vacancy is located in the city Leeds located in the country United Kingdom . This latest job opening is open to job seekers who have the latest education / graduate GCSE . Job Vacancies in this Procurement field have been opened and published up to the specified time.

Job Responsibility:

Salary Between £70,000 - £75,000 Location LeedsShift Pattern Monday to Friday 9am - 5pmContract Type PermanentHours of Work per Week 35Closing Date 25/06/2025Ref No 2284

    Are you a strategic thinker with a talent for supplier management?

    Do you excel at negotiation and building strong partnerships?

    Ready to make a meaningful impact?

    As our Supplier Manager, you'll take the lead in optimising supplier relationships, ensuring top-quality goods and services, and driving cost efficiencies. With strong negotiation skills and exceptional communication, you'll build lasting partnerships while managing a supplier analyst to shape a high-performing, well-managed technical supplier function.

    What you'll be doing

    As our Supplier Manager, you'll build and maintain strong relationships with key suppliers, ensuring the highest quality of products and services. You'll negotiate contracts to secure the best terms, monitor supplier performance against KPIs and SLAs, and implement improvements where needed. With a strategic mindset, you'll proactively manage risks to maintain business continuity while optimising procurement processes to achieve financial targets.

    In this leadership role, you'll guide and develop the supplier analyst to create a high-performing supplier management function. Compliance is key, and you'll ensure all supplier activities align with company policies, industry regulations, and ethical standards. You'll also collaborate closely with internal teams—including procurement, finance, and operations—to align supplier strategies with broader business objectives. Your insights will be crucial in preparing and presenting reports on supplier performance, cost savings, and risk management to senior leadership.

    About you

    We're looking for a dynamic professional with a strong background in procurement and supplier onboarding, backed by a degree in Business, Supply Chain Management, or a related field. With proven negotiation and contract management abilities, you'll navigate supplier relationships with confidence, ensuring efficiency and strategic success.

    Your excellent stakeholder management and planning capabilities will be crucial in driving outcomes, alongside your ability to coach, develop, and manage performance at both direct and indirect leadership levels. Strong analytical thinking, problem-solving skills, and proficiency in procurement tools will enable you to make informed decisions, while your outstanding communication and interpersonal skills will help you collaborate effectively with teams.

    Keywords : Leeds jobs
    Closed Date : 2025-07-11
    Company Info

    StepChange Debt Charity

    Leeds, United Kingdom

    Company Profile


    Featured Jobs